Pongo and Perdita Salad

Salad greens
Blueberries, rinsed and dried
Marcona almonds
Feta cheese
Maple vinaigrette (recipe here)
Dog Bone Crackers (recipe here)

  1. Arrange salad greens on a platter. Toss greens with maple vinaigrette. Top with blueberries, chopped Marcona almonds, and crumbled feta cheese. Arrange dog bone crackers on top.
